Transaction

b5439564c381ba4af13029ee0e2c4ebdbdea3a659b65b4e5be3677be9e739dfd
416,704 confirmations
Timestamp
1525114011
Block520,613
Fee481,400 sats
Fee rate100.3 sats/vB
view on mempool.space

Inputs & Outputs